Naturally grown and developed homes, ...and those ones constructed and built.... Home habitats and networks (like a train line) that links one individual's location to another to make the place “habitable...” The topic of “ being at home”, having a “living place/ a place to live” seemed a topic for this pictrue. The process of change and evolution sometimes feature in my artwork, often coupled with elements of rhythm, like you would find it in music. Architecture and buildings are an important topic, too. They surround us, our bodies, like garments and they can create a scene for projecting dreams and feelings. This artwork has a printed (digital print) line drawing on a canvas background and some painted colour. There is a transparent layer of fabric in front of it, (suspended by the perspex frame), which has been stitched with thread. The bespoke perspex box holds both layers together and an image shape from 2.5 mm stainless steel sits on top of the frame. The steel image is visually related to the picture in the background.

Sabine is a visual artist who lives close to Manchester, United Kingdom. She grew up in the Black Forest in Southern Germany and studied Fashion & Design in Pforzheim, Paris and New York. After years of work in Illustation, as a Fashion free-lancer and in teaching, she is now only producing her own artwork. "I am fascinated how our worlds and our experiences can be documented with images and how images can create new worlds in their own right. How can life's manifestations - feelings, knowledge, memories, discoveries in science, change in nature and mind - be captured through visual patterns, textures, traces? " Sabine's largest, ever-lasting inspiration is the overly complex weave of life as leaves its own traces and textures on the Earth's surface, like patterns of hoof-prints in the snow, geological sediments in the ground, drying marks of rain drops on a glass plane, and as it exists in our mind's eye, as images seen and remembered and knowledge stored. "When I am making a two-dimensional picture", if feels like using a canvas as a net to "go fishing" in the "big weave of life", capturing some small fragment of the larger context. " That is why Sabine creates mulit-layered pictures. Some of her work has a painting with acrylic on canvas in the background and a drawing with lines and thread suspended in front of it. The final image will only come together in the viewers eye. Or, she paints on semi-transparent screens that are again hung at a short distance in front of a canvas. Some of her pictures have an additional layer of steel suspended at the front.
